Abstract

The mortgage execution auction occurs if the debtor defaults, the first mortgage holder has the right to sell the mortgage object on his own authority through a public auction and collect the settlement of his receivables from the proceeds of the sale. In this case the creditor is always the party that directly does have a legal relationship with the debtor through the agreement that they have entered into, of course they are ready with all the attitudes of the debtor, but what about the auction winner, in this case the auction winner is just an individual/legal entity legally and legally carry out sales and purchases in a manner determined and carried out based on law, the auction winner, who in this case becomes the buyer of the collateral object through auction, even gets a lawsuit from the debtor or other parties because he is dissatisfied and has his rights those who are harmed by the creditor's decision to carry out the auction. Of course, this needs to be reviewed again so that the auction winners do not become an outlet for any party's dissatisfaction with the auction of collateral items given to the creditor bank. This study aims to determine the execution of mortgage execution auctions, the process of transferring title certificates of property rights based on auctions, as well as legal protection guarantees for auction winners, the protection referred to here is legal protection that guarantees the auction winner's rights to the object won. From the results of this study it is known that the form of legal protection obtained by the auction winner is a court decision which says that the auction is legal and strengthens the rights of the auction winner over the object of the auction he won. Meanwhile, if the auction is canceled by the court due to law, in this case the legal protection that the winner of the auction gets is that he can demand payment of money for the auction object that has been deposited with the auction official, and can demand costs incurred if he has already registered the auction object.

Abstract

The public prosecutor is indeed given freedom in determining charges and demands, including determining the time limit for a criminal sentence for a criminal offense being handled. Of course, the public prosecutor must remain guided by KUHP, KUHAP and Guideline No. 3/2019 concerning Prosecution, which can also refer to pre-existing prosecutions in similar cases. This is for the sake of creating legal certainty, benefit, and justice. However, unfortunately, in the case of the defendant Rahmat Kadir throwing acid on the victim, Novel Baswedan (an investigator with the Corruption Eradication Commission), The problem that wants to be studied is the basis for the public prosecutor to determine the time limit for punishment in the letter of prosecution for the crime of abuse that resulted in permanent disability in District Court Decision Number 371/Pid.B/2020/PN.Jkt.Utr. This research method is normative legal research with data in the form of secondary data supported by primary, secondary, and tertiary legal materials, where all data comes from literature studies. The approaches used are legislation (the status approach) and cases (the case approach), which are then analyzed using deductive methods. The results of this research show that the basis for the public prosecutor's considerations is very unclear and cannot be understood. By stating that the defendant was proven to have violated Article 353 paragraph (2) KUHP and demanded a sentence of only 1 (one) year in prison, The elements of inadvertence, cooperation, admitting mistakes, and requesting a request made by the defendant are also mitigating factors, while aggravating factors and other factors as stipulated in Guideline No. 3/2019 concerning Prosecution were actually ignored. This shows a bad portrait and an example of failure in implementing law enforcement by the public prosecutor to create the principles of legal certainty, benefit, and justice. On the other hand, in this case, the public prosecutor appears to be the defendant's representative legal advisor.

Abstract

This paper research uses the Normative Juridical research method. Land is the safest object of collateral and has relatively high economic value. The land that is pledged as collateral is then tied up and registered with the local land office to be encumbered with mortgage rights. The consequence of having a mortgage right is that if the debtor breaks his promise, the bank has the authority to auction the collateral object. In order to provide legal protection for the debtor's interests in the auction of mortgage objects, the bank is obliged to carry out the execution in accordance with applicable regulations, one of which is that the auction of mortgage objects must be in accordance with the Mortgage Rights Law in accordance with the market price or in accordance with the limit value, so that does not harm the debtor.

Abstract

In order to provide definite guarantees according to law, land registration is carried out according to the provisions in Government Regulation no. 24/1997. The act of transferring a plot of land due to inheritance is recorded, a death certificate is completed, a statement of land rights if it has been registered, a deed of information on the party entitled to inheritance, registered at the Land Office (Kantah). The recording of the act of transferring a plot of land due to inheritance without a certificate of inheritance being included is problematic for the party entitled to other inheritance. The research used a statutory approach and a case approach, and the conclusion was obtained: To provide definite guarantees according to the law, the act of transfer must be registered in Kantah for the purpose of changing the name of the information of rights as stipulated in Article 19 of the UUPA. The act of transferring due to inheritance must be submitted by the party entitled to inheritance in addition to information on land plot rights, including death certificates, certificates of information as parties entitled to inheritance as stated in PP No. 24/1997 in conjunction with ATR Ministerial Regulation/Head of BPN No. 16/2021. The act of transferring a plot of land due to inheritance without the consent of the party entitled to inheritance even though Kantah issues a statement of rights, does not provide a definite guarantee according to the law for someone whose name is recorded in the statement of rights.

Abstract

Certificate of land ownership regulated in the Undang-Undang Pokok Agraria (UUPA) is an ownership proof of the land right where it becomes powerful evidence. The increasement of necessity of a land is not followed by the increasement of the availability of land that can be utilized by the society, which causes many disputes related to the ownership or land right. One of many problems that arises is double certificate on a land. Double certificate on a land causing risks on the owner of land right where such phenomena caused by the maladministration to criminal action. Badan Pertanahan Nasional (BPN) as an institution established by the Government that holds the sole authority in national land should be responsible in the matters related to the land dispute, especially double certificate. Beside that, there is a necessity on the legal protection to be provided by the State for the owner of land right to protect the rights of the land owner. The research performed using juridical normative with legislation approach and conseptual approach. The results of the research will be presented in the form of an explanatory-analysis where the author explains the legal certainty for land ownership holders regarding the issuance of double certificates

Abstract

The agreement of sale and purchase made before notaries is commonly referred to as the Deed of Sale and Purchase, hereinafter referred to as PPJB (Perjanjian Pengikatan Jual Beli). PPJB is a temporary agreement made when the conditions for the sale and purchase process are not yet fulfilled. In the practice of notarial deeds, it is common to store land title certificates related to the deed, whether it is Right to Build (Hak Guna Bangunan) or Right of Ownership (Hak Milik). In reality, many parties have ill intentions, leading to cases of reporting notaries for alleged embezzlement of the deposited land certificates. This thesis addresses the following issues: 1) What are the reasons for storing land certificates in the making of Sale and Purchase Deeds in the city of Bukittinggi? 2) What are the responsibilities of notaries regarding the storage of land certificates at the Notary Office in Bukittinggi? 3) What legal protections are available for land certificate holders who have entrusted their certificates to the Notary Office? The research method used in this study is the empirical juridical method, which involves approaching the problem by examining the applicable legal norms and connecting them with the legal facts found in the field. The reasons for depositing certificates at the notary office, especially with Notary Elfita Achtar, are due to the incomplete legal process and the absence of clear and immediate elements in the sale and purchase agreement. The responsibilities of a notary regarding the deposited certificates can be categorized into three types: administrative responsibility, civil responsibility, and criminal responsibility. Legal protection for certificate owners can be sought through administrative means (filing a report with the Notary Supervisory Board), civil means (filing a civil lawsuit with the District Court), and criminal means (submitting a report to the Police Office).
